George goes to his forever sanctuary this coming Saturday. We’ve never had a goose around before, so we didn’t really know what to expect. But from the moment he arrived, he captured our hearts.


Here he is showing just how sweet he can be. He needs to be with other geese so he can form real relationships with his own kind. But I have to admit, I am really going to miss him a lot. Geese are more emotional than ducks and ducks are more emotional than cats and dogs. Geese are like needy toddlers who can be afraid of everything. They are curious and stubborn and bossy and wonderfully sweet and gentle.
